    In the midst of some scattered rain fall, stiff wind gusts and the echo of the guns being warmed up..........I managed to whack a nice doe. Was actually watching another doe as she hung up at 30ish with the wind gusts spooking her........thought she was toast but she turned tail and slowly cruised back down hill. As I looked back to my left to hang my bow I see this one rounding a tree at 20. Arrow left my bow when she was about 15. She went 60 yards and dropped in sight.

    I'm just trying to keep up with Tony ;)

    Freezer is filling up nicely with 4 bow kills and plenty of tags left for gun.
